Visit the Ongar Railway

One of the most popular tourist attractions in Chipping Ongar is the Ongar Railway. This heritage railway line runs between Chipping Ongar and Epping, and takes you through some stunning countryside scenery. You can take a ride on a steam train, explore the railway museum, and learn about the history of the railway and its role in the local community.

Take a Walk in the Epping Forest

Just a short distance from Chipping Ongar is the stunning Epping Forest. This ancient woodland covers over 6,000 acres and is a great place to explore on foot. You can take a leisurely stroll along one of the many walking trails, spot local wildlife, and enjoy a picnic in one of the forest's many open spaces.
